Output 51d1d83305d18407c25f683704c6047a9e552eefd9aec4226b37939cbb13bca3:0
- value
- 26845396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37663b72afb095c4ca9547efc97c501563c9c OP_EQUAL
- address
- 3BMEXkhFQPGafYUFC9JUwZSC6AJJ1Un57N
- transaction
- 51d1d83305d18407c25f683704c6047a9e552eefd9aec4226b37939cbb13bca3
- spent
- true